Timeline


and

2021-09-15:

20:31 Changeset in trunk [e11e5df] by Itamar Turner-Trauring <itamar@…>
Revert removal of length in IStorageServer.
20:19 Changeset in trunk [1d2073b] by Itamar Turner-Trauring <itamar@…>
Revert "This is unnecessary, empty vector list is fine too." This …
15:14 Changeset in trunk [b0e1cf9] by Florian Sesser <florian@…>
OpenMetrics? test: White space only: Format JSON fixture to be easier …
15:07 Changeset in trunk [d9151b64] by Itamar Turner-Trauring <itamar@…>
News file.
15:07 Changeset in trunk [24c483a] by Itamar Turner-Trauring <itamar@…>
Update to simplified test vector support.
15:07 Changeset in trunk [911a5e2e] by Itamar Turner-Trauring <itamar@…>
Rip out server-side usage of operators other than eq, because nothing …
14:51 Changeset in trunk [f109afa] by Itamar Turner-Trauring <itamar@…>
This is unnecessary, empty vector list is fine too.
14:33 Changeset in trunk [8633432] by Itamar Turner-Trauring <itamar@…>
Switch IStorageServer interface to be slightly different than …
13:47 Changeset in trunk [d210062d] by Itamar Turner-Trauring <itamar@…>
Another test for STARAW.
11:53 Changeset in trunk [383ab47] by Florian Sesser <florian@…>
OpenMetrics? tests: Tryfix resolve TypeError? on CI Was: > TypeError?: …
11:50 Changeset in trunk [6bcff547] by Florian Sesser <florian@…>
OpenMetrics? test suite: Add a check to see whether our stats were …
11:39 Changeset in trunk [21c471e] by Florian Sesser <florian@…>
OpenMetrics? test: Add hopefully more stable URIs to OpenMetrics? spec info
11:28 Changeset in trunk [cbe5ea1] by Florian Sesser <florian@…>
OpenMetrics?: Add docstring
11:27 Changeset in trunk [c66ae30] by Florian Sesser <florian@…>
OpenMetrics?: Extra newline at the end
11:14 Changeset in trunk [d864cab] by Florian Sesser <florian@…>
OpenMetrics?: Add test dep to nix packaging
11:03 Changeset in trunk [57a3c11] by Florian Sesser <florian@…>
OpenMetrics?: Use list of strings instead of string concatenation
10:44 HowToWriteTests edited by hacklschorsch
Add a new heading for the no mocks policy paragraph so I find it next time (diff)
10:09 Changeset in trunk [88a2e7a] by Florian Sesser <florian@…>
OpenMetrics? test suite: Get rid of status mock

2021-09-14:

17:00 Changeset in trunk [241f4c8] by Itamar Turner-Trauring <itamar@…>
Another test.
16:51 Changeset in trunk [98e566f] by Itamar Turner-Trauring <itamar@…>
Expand testing scope.
16:47 Changeset in trunk [7b97ecf] by Itamar Turner-Trauring <itamar@…>
More tests.
16:39 Ticket #3799 (Proposal: Rip out all ops other than eq from test vectors in mutable writes) created by itamarst
As far as I can tell, the storage client only ever sends "eq" …
16:30 Changeset in trunk [aa8001ed] by Itamar Turner-Trauring <itamar@…>
Another test.
15:36 Changeset in trunk [5b704ff] by Itamar Turner-Trauring <itamar@…>
Another mutable test.
15:26 Changeset in trunk [d207c46] by Itamar Turner-Trauring <itamar@…>
First mutable test.
15:26 Changeset in trunk [0aee960] by Itamar Turner-Trauring <itamar@…>
News file.
15:11 HowToWriteTests edited by exarkun
some links to supporting resources for mocks (diff)
14:55 HowToWriteTests edited by exarkun
no mocks ! (diff)
13:42 Changeset in trunk [f40b7be] by Itamar Turner-Trauring <itamar@…>
Merge branch '3784-istorageserver-test-suite' into …
13:09 Ticket #3798 (Test suite for IStorageServer, RIBucketWriter.abort()) created by itamarst
RIBucketWriter.abort() semantics. Needs some resolution to #3793
13:05 Ticket #3797 (Test suite for IStorageServer, part 3) created by itamarst
Tests for IStorageServer.slot_testv_and_readv_and_writev. Or some, …
12:57 Changeset in trunk [bb62689] by Itamar Turner-Trauring <itamar@…>
Match review comment suggestions from previous PR.
12:49 Changeset in trunk [c2c75b5] by Itamar Turner-Trauring <itamar@…>
Merge branch '3784-istorageserver-test-suite' into …

2021-09-13:

22:45 Changeset in trunk [a3168b3] by fenn-cs <fenn25.fn@…>
test.mutable : refactored test_update.py Signed-off-by: fenn-cs …
19:51 Changeset in trunk [87555ae] by Itamar Turner-Trauring <itamar@…>
Add missing future imports.
18:33 Ticket #3782 (Update references to the mailing list in documentation) closed by GitHub <noreply@…>
fixed: In [changeset:"9c7d7194056706d6180385cf0438fbce4957d048/trunk"
18:33 Changeset in trunk [9c7d719] by GitHub <noreply@…>
Merge pull request #1115 from tahoe-lafs/3782.use-new-mailing-list …
17:26 Changeset in trunk [52641081] by Jean-Paul Calderone <exarkun@…>
account for the archive message renumbering in the list migration
14:14 Changeset in trunk [9cea3580] by Itamar Turner-Trauring <itamar@…>
Merge remote-tracking branch 'origin/master' into …
14:13 Changeset in trunk [8294c2d] by Itamar Turner-Trauring <itamar@…>
Merge branch '3784-istorageserver-test-suite' into …
14:10 Changeset in trunk [9ce7cce] by Itamar Turner-Trauring <itamar@…>
Refactor SystemTestMixin? into its own module.
13:50 Changeset in trunk [977b606] by Itamar Turner-Trauring <itamar@…>
Match actual behavior.
13:49 Changeset in trunk [86ea3ca] by Itamar Turner-Trauring <itamar@…>
Demonstrate that last write wins.
13:43 Changeset in trunk [e96c229] by Itamar Turner-Trauring <itamar@…>
Fix typo.
13:43 Changeset in trunk [d04cd13] by Itamar Turner-Trauring <itamar@…>
Actual test for get_version().
13:40 Changeset in trunk [a482f21] by Itamar Turner-Trauring <itamar@…>
Use more reproducible "random" numbers.
13:35 Changeset in trunk [b01c5c7] by Itamar Turner-Trauring <itamar@…>
Clarify argument names.
13:28 Ticket #3779 (Ensure IStorageServer-using code doesn't have interactions that ...) closed by GitHub <noreply@…>
fixed: In [changeset:"2eafe41270b4fef259c86b0f6a41cf26f2a3316f/trunk"
13:28 Changeset in trunk [2eafe41] by GitHub <noreply@…>
Merge pull request #1117 from …
13:28 Changeset in trunk [1fa0f72] by Itamar Turner-Trauring <itamar@…>
Use AsyncTestCase?.
13:15 Changeset in trunk [b0d635c] by Itamar Turner-Trauring <itamar@…>
Use skip decorator.

2021-09-11:

05:54 Ticket #3796 (Add a Style Guide for Tahoe-LAFS documentation) created by YashNRam
Need to create a style guide for Tahoe-LAFS documentation which …

2021-09-10:

16:15 Ticket #3781 (Python3 reports as incomplete on CLI) closed by GitHub <noreply@…>
fixed: In [changeset:"7ea994776d78ed24249f3bb2fc63ffda0f80e296/trunk"
16:15 Changeset in trunk [7ea9947] by GitHub <noreply@…>
Merge pull request #1114 from …
15:40 Changeset in trunk [fb61e29] by Itamar Turner-Trauring <itamar@…>
Better explanation.
15:39 Changeset in trunk [ac9875d] by Itamar Turner-Trauring <itamar@…>
Add explanation to new error logging.
15:17 Ticket #3749 (Links on landing page not working after documentation update) closed by GitHub <noreply@…>
fixed: In [changeset:"30ec6431f7aceda96fedd3a88339de99e4d856db/trunk"
15:17 Changeset in trunk [30ec643] by GitHub <noreply@…>
Merge pull request #1107 from YashNRam13/3749.landing-page-link-fixes …
14:46 Changeset in trunk [38fcbd5] by Jean-Paul Calderone <exarkun@…>
Adjust the news fragment to match the writing style guide
14:35 Changeset in trunk [02ad7b9] by GitHub <noreply@…>
Improved python 3 support text format. Co-authored-by: Jean-Paul …
13:44 Changeset in trunk [570f152] by Itamar Turner-Trauring <itamar@…>
More tests for IStorageServer.get_buckets().
13:24 Changeset in trunk [3b80b8cb] by fenn-cs <fenn25.fn@…>
test.mutable : refactored test_version.py Signed-off-by: fenn-cs …
13:21 Changeset in trunk [ad84f5d] by Florian Sesser <florian@…>
newline at the end.
13:15 Changeset in trunk [339e174] by Florian Sesser <florian@…>
clean up
13:13 Changeset in trunk [6c18983] by Florian Sesser <florian@…>
OpenMetrics? test: Use realistic input data
13:00 Changeset in trunk [d04157d] by Florian Sesser <florian@…>
OpenMetrics? test: Add parser to check against spec
12:33 Changeset in trunk [4523fdb] by Itamar Turner-Trauring <itamar@…>
Merge branch '3784-istorageserver-test-suite' into …
00:10 Changeset in trunk [fca1482b] by Florian Sesser <florian@…>
OpenMetrics? Tests WIP

2021-09-09:

23:59 Changeset in trunk [61b9f15] by fenn-cs <fenn25.fn@…>
test.mutable : refactored roundtrip and servermap tests …
23:31 Changeset in trunk [3077114] by Florian Sesser <florian@…>
Openmetrics: Add test case scaffold
22:36 Changeset in trunk [74965b2] by Florian Sesser <florian@…>
typo
13:57 Changeset in trunk [d05e373] by Florian Sesser <florian@…>
OpenMetrics?: All strings are unicode.
13:54 Changeset in trunk [4674bcc] by Florian Sesser <florian@…>
OpenMetrics?: add trailing EOF marker
13:41 Changeset in trunk [bbbc8592] by fenn-cs <fenn25.fn@…>
removed deprecated methods, already refactored mutable files …
00:50 Changeset in trunk [55221d4] by fenn-cs <fenn25.fn@…>
replaced testools.unittest.TestCase? with common base case …

2021-09-08:

18:35 Changeset in trunk [903da3d5] by Jean-Paul Calderone <exarkun@…>
Fix the ... tox.ini ... syntax error …
18:25 Changeset in trunk [3e3fd1a] by Jean-Paul Calderone <exarkun@…>
on Windows, Python 3 wants to play
18:25 Changeset in trunk [19086a6] by Jean-Paul Calderone <exarkun@…>
log sys.stdout.encoding from tox env
18:14 Changeset in trunk [a2d54aa] by Itamar Turner-Trauring <itamar@…>
.todo isn't working on Python 2 for some reason.
18:12 Changeset in trunk [4438803] by Itamar Turner-Trauring <itamar@…>
Flakes, and closer to passing on Python 2.
17:52 Changeset in trunk [f3cb42d9] by Itamar Turner-Trauring <itamar@…>
News file.
17:52 Changeset in trunk [c1b1ed0] by Itamar Turner-Trauring <itamar@…>
More tests.
17:52 Ticket #3795 (Test suite for IStorageServer, part 2) created by itamarst
This covers get_buckets and RIBucketReader, beyond the initial …
17:43 Changeset in trunk [88d3ee57] by Jean-Paul Calderone <exarkun@…>
debug print
17:34 Ticket #3794 (Partially written share still thinks it's fully written, as far as ...) closed by itamarst
wontfix: This only happens if RIBucketWriter.close() is called too early, …
17:31 Ticket #3794 (Partially written share still thinks it's fully written, as far as ...) created by itamarst
IStorageServer.allocate_buckets() returns how many shares it already …
16:48 Changeset in trunk [0c4fd2f] by Jean-Paul Calderone <exarkun@…>
Merge branch '3792.upload-more-logs' into 3525.test_status-no-mock
16:41 Changeset in trunk [30b43a8e] by Jean-Paul Calderone <exarkun@…>
Revert "Bridge Foolscap logs to Twisted's so they appear in test.log" …
16:20 Changeset in trunk [3bec2a4] by Itamar Turner-Trauring <itamar@…>
Start on allocate_bucket tests.
16:09 Ticket #3793 (allocate_buckets() shouldn't hardcode BucketWriter lifetime as mapping ...) created by itamarst
Original issue: Currently, if you allocate buckets twice with the same …
15:26 Changeset in trunk [855d02b] by Itamar Turner-Trauring <itamar@…>
Start thinking about immutable tests.
15:08 Changeset in trunk [ca865e6] by Florian Sesser <florian@…>
OpenMetrics? endpoint
14:54 Changeset in trunk [2dbb943] by Florian Sesser <florian@…>
OpenMetrics? endpoint WIP
14:48 Changeset in trunk [edb380f] by Jean-Paul Calderone <exarkun@…>
Bridge Foolscap logs to Twisted's so they appear in test.log
13:42 Changeset in trunk [2a6870d] by Jean-Paul Calderone <exarkun@…>
The name must be pathless, it seems
13:41 Changeset in trunk [93f2cf5c] by GitHub <noreply@…>
Minor edits
13:15 Changeset in trunk [e3804e0] by Jean-Paul Calderone <exarkun@…>
news fragment
13:15 Changeset in trunk [dd4e6c7] by Jean-Paul Calderone <exarkun@…>
whitespace
13:15 Changeset in trunk [1d4bc54] by Jean-Paul Calderone <exarkun@…>
Just upload the log all the time
13:15 Changeset in trunk [bcf1c71] by Jean-Paul Calderone <exarkun@…>
Upload trial's test.log on GitHub? Actions
13:14 Changeset in trunk [e0414fd] by Jean-Paul Calderone <exarkun@…>
Upload eliot.log on CircleCI runs
13:14 Ticket #3792 (CI configurations don't consistently upload all of the test logs) created by exarkun
GitHub? Actions only uploads eliot.log. CircleCI only uploads …
10:57 Ticket #3791 (Tahoe-LAFS uses Foolscap extensively for logging but Tahoe-LAFS ...) created by exarkun
A move completely away from Foolscap will be somewhat hampered by use …
Note: See TracTimeline for information about the timeline view.